Balsamic Caprese Grilled Flank Steak Recipe

Cooking Time & Prep Time

  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es
  • Total Time: 32-35 minutes

Small tip: To save even more time, you can prepare the Caprese topping ingredients (slice tomatoes, mozzarella, and chop basil) while your grill preheats.

Ingredients

Makes 4-6 servings

For the Grilled Flank Steak

  • 1.5 lbs flank steak
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der (optional, for extra flavor)

For the Caprese Topping

  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 8 oz fresh mozzarella balls (bocconcini or pearls), halved or quartered
  • 0.5 cup fresh basil leaves, roughly chopped or torn
  • 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il
  • 0.25 teaspoon salt
  • Pinch of black pepper

For the Balsamic Glaze

  • 0.5 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on brown sugar (optional, for extra sweetness)

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Step 1: Prepare the Flank Steak

    Pat the flank steak dry with paper towels. This helps achieve a better sear. Rub both sides of the steak with olive oil, then season generously with salt, black pepper, and garlic powder (if using).

    Small tip: Seasoning the steak about 15-20 minutes before grilling can help the flavors penetrate more deeply.

  2. Step 2: Make the Balsamic Glaze

    In a small saucepan, combine the balsamic vinegar and brown sugar (if using). Bring to a gentle simmer over medium heat. Reduce the heat to low and let it simmer for 8-12 minutes, or until the vinegar has thickened to a syrupy consistency. It should coat the back of a spoon. Remove from heat and set aside.

    Small tip: The glaze will continue to thicken as it cools, so don’t reduce it too much on the stove.

  3. Step 3: Preheat the Grill

    Preheat your outdoor grill to medium-high heat. Ensure the grates are clean. You want a good, hot surface for a perfect sear on the steak.

    Small tip: A hot grill helps prevent sticking and creates beautiful grill marks.

  4. Step 4: Grill the Flank Steak

    Place the seasoned flank steak on the hot grill. Grill for 5-7 minutes per side for medium-rare, or longer for your desired doneness. Flank steak is best served medium-rare to medium to keep it tender.

    Small tip: Use a meat thermometer to check for doneness: 130-135°F for medium-rare, 135-140°F for medium.

  5. Step 5: Rest the Steak

    Once cooked, transfer the flank steak to a cutting board. Tent it loosely with foil and let it rest for at least 5-10 minutes. This crucial step allows the juices to redistribute, ensuring a tender and moist steak.

    Small tip: Resting the meat is key to preventing a dry steak. Don’t skip this step!

  6. Step 6: Prepare the Caprese Topping

    While the steak rests, in a medium bowl, combine the halved cherry tomatoes, halved or quartered fresh mozzarella balls, and chopped fresh basil. Drizzle with extra virgin olive oil, and season with salt and pepper. Toss gently to combine.

    Small tip: Use good quality extra virgin olive oil for the best flavor in your Caprese.

  7. Step 7: Slice the Steak

    After resting, slice the flank steak against the grain into thin strips. Slicing against the grain is vital for tender results, as it shortens the muscle fibers.

    Small tip: Look closely at the steak to identify the direction of the muscle fibers before slicing.

  8. Step 8: Assemble and Serve

    Arrange the sliced flank steak on a serving platter. Spoon the fresh Caprese topping generously over the steak. Drizzle the finished dish with the prepared balsamic glaze. Serve immediately and enjoy!

    Small tip: A sprinkle of flaky sea salt over the Caprese topping just before serving can add a lovely finishing touch.

Tips & Variations

  • Gluten-Free Option: This recipe is naturally gluten-free! Just ensure your store-bought balsamic glaze (if not homemade) is certified gluten-free, as some brands may contain additives.
  • Vegan/Vegetarian Option: Replace the flank steak with large grilled portobello mushroom caps or thick slices of grilled eggplant. Marinate them in a similar seasoning blend before grilling, then top with the Caprese mixture.
  • Add More Vegetables or Protein: For extra goodness, grill some asparagus spears or bell pepper strips alongside the steak. You could also add grilled chicken breast or chickpeas to the Caprese for more protein.
  • Spicy Version: Add a pinch of red pepper flakes to your balsamic glaze as it simmers, or sprinkle them directly onto the Caprese topping for a fiery kick.
  • Flavor Boost: For an extra layer of flavor, add a squeeze of fresh lemon juice to your Caprese topping, or experiment with different fresh herbs like oregano or parsley alongside the basil.

Health Benefits

This Balsamic Caprese Grilled Flank Steak isn’t just delicious; it’s packed with wholesome goodness!

Flank Steak: A lean cut of beef, flank steak is an excellent source of high-quality protein, which is essential for muscle repair and growth. It’s also rich in iron, vital for healthy red blood cells and energy levels, and provides B vitamins like B12, crucial for nerve function.

Tomatoes: These juicy gems are bursting with lycopene, a powerful antioxidant known for its potential heart health benefits and role in protecting cells from damage. Tomatoes also provide a good dose of Vitamin C, which supports immune function and skin health.

Fresh Mozzarella: While a source of fat, fresh mozzarella offers a good amount of calcium for strong bones and teeth. It also contributes to the protein content of the dish, helping you feel full and satisfied.

Balsamic Vinegar & Basil: Balsamic vinegar, made from grapes, contains antioxidants called polyphenols. Basil is a fantastic source of Vitamin K, important for blood clotting, and provides additional antioxidants and anti-inflammatory compounds.

Serving Suggestions

  • Perfect Pairings: Serve this vibrant dish alongside a simple quinoa salad, roasted garlic potatoes, or a crusty baguette to soak up all the delicious juices.
  • Main Course Marvel: This dish shines as the star of your meal, making it an ideal choice for a special dinner or a satisfying weeknight feast.
  • Meal Prep Magic: Cook the flank steak and prepare the balsamic glaze ahead of time. Store them separately in the fridge. On the day of serving, quickly assemble the fresh Caprese topping, slice the steak, and combine for a speedy, healthy meal.

Storage Tips: Leftover grilled flank steak, separated from the Caprese topping, can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 3-4 days. The fresh Caprese topping is best enjoyed fresh, as tomatoes and mozzarella can become watery over time. We do not recommend freezing the Caprese topping. The cooked flank steak can be frozen for up to 3 months; thaw overnight in the fridge. To reheat, gently warm the steak in a pan or oven until just heated through, then add fresh Caprese and glaze.
